General Atomics (GA), and its affiliated companies, is one of the world's leading resources for high-technology systems development ranging from the nuclear fuel cycle to remotely piloted aircraft, airborne sensors, and advanced electric, electronic, wireless and laser technologies.
This position typically reports to a technical manager and is responsible for the planning, managing and technical performance of one or more engineering unit(s). Manages all phases of assigned engineering project(s) from inception through completion. Participates with technical staff, program managers and/or Division/Group executive management to develop and implement current, annual and long-term technical, schedule, quality, business and financial objectives for the unit(s). May also contribute to the development of annual and long-term objectives for the Division/Group. Objectives are typically accomplished through subordinate engineering managers and/or team leaders. May be responsible for decisions that impact outcomes where erroneous decisions could cause serious schedule delays and expenditure of additional time, resources and funds.
This Software Engineering Manager will manage a staff of up to 10 Software Engineers at a range of experience levels. This position is 80% technical engineering work and 20% functional management.
